Financial Trend Analysis
The financial grade is 'negative', signalling deteriorating financial performance and weak growth prospects. As of 12 September 2026, the company’s net sales have grown at a modest annual rate of 5.10% over the past five years, while operating profit growth has been even more subdued at 2.27% annually. Recent quarterly results highlight further concerns: the profit before tax excluding other income (PBT less OI) stood at ₹92.10 crores, reflecting a decline of 12.5% compared to the previous four-quarter average. Similarly, the profit after tax (PAT) at ₹79.70 crores has fallen by 19.3% over the same period. The return on capital employed (ROCE) for the half-year ended June 2026 is at a low 21.01%, indicating reduced efficiency in generating returns from capital invested.
